Power BI Desktop Crashing since February Update

Since the February 2018 update, a high percentage of the time, Power BI Desktop crashes when I click on Publish. I am clicking Yes to save it at that point and then a black Windows command window opens and it crashes before ever getting to the selecting of what Workgroup to publish into.

I cannot reclal 100% if I had the same thing occur if I saved first, and then went on to click Publish.

 

Has anyone else experienced this issue?
